All warnings (new ones prefixed by >>):

   net/xdp/xsk.c: In function 'xsk_cq_submit_addr_locked':
>> net/xdp/xsk.c:572:38: warning: cast from pointer to integer of different size [-Wpointer-to-int-cast]
     xskq_prod_write_addr(pool->cq, idx, (u64)skb_shinfo(skb)->destructor_arg);
                                         ^
   net/xdp/xsk.c: In function 'xsk_set_destructor_arg':
>> net/xdp/xsk.c:625:36: warning: cast to pointer from integer of different size [-Wint-to-pointer-cast]
     skb_shinfo(skb)->destructor_arg = (void *)addr;
                                       ^
